What are the basic mechanics behind Uniswap exchange pools?
Uniswap operates on an automated market-making (AMM) model, where users can provide liquidity to trading pairs in exchange pools. Each pool consists of two tokens, and when a user adds liquidity, they deposit an equivalent value of both tokens. This system enables trades to occur without requiring a traditional order book. Prices are determined algorithmically based on the ratio of the tokens in the pool. As trades happen, the ratio changes, which alters the price, following the formula: x * y = k, where x and y are the quantities of the tokens and k is a constant.
How does the Uniswap DEX Router work in managing trades?
The Uniswap DEX Router is a smart contract that facilitates trades across multiple pools. When a user initiates a swap, the router analyzes available pools to find the best price for the trade across different liquidity pairs. This may involve splitting the trade between multiple pools to minimize slippage and optimize the trade execution. The router also takes care of token approvals and transfers between users, ensuring that the process is seamless for the trader while utilizing the various liquidity sources available on Uniswap.
What are the risks associated with providing liquidity to Uniswap pools?
Providing liquidity to Uniswap pools comes with several risks, the most significant being impermanent loss. This occurs when the price of the tokens in the pool changes relative to their price at the time of deposit. If a liquidity provider withdraws their tokens when prices have significantly diverged, they may receive less value than if they had just held the tokens. There are also risks associated with smart contract vulnerabilities, which could potentially lead to loss of funds. Understanding these risks is essential before participating in liquidity provision on Uniswap.
Can you explain how to analyze Uniswap pools using blockchain analytics tools?
Analyzing Uniswap pools can be done through various blockchain analytics tools that track transactions, liquidity, and trading volumes. Tools like Dune Analytics and Nansen provide dashboards that display real-time data about specific pools, including liquidity depth, historical performance, and transaction history. By examining these metrics, users can assess which pools are currently popular, which have substantial trading activity, and how liquidity is distributed across pairs. This information can inform decisions about where to provide liquidity or which other trading strategies to pursue.
What factors should users consider when choosing which Uniswap pool to participate in?
Users should consider several factors when selecting a Uniswap pool, including the token pair’s historical price volatility, overall liquidity availability, and the potential for impermanent loss. It is also beneficial to look at the pool’s trading volume, as higher volumes may indicate more frequent trading and thus more fees for liquidity providers. Additionally, assessing the use case and adoption level of the tokens involved can provide insight into future performance. Understanding the broader market conditions and trends is crucial for making informed decisions about pooling assets.
What are the main mechanics behind Uniswap’s liquidity pools?
Uniswap operates on an automated market maker (AMM) system, where liquidity pools are created by users who provide equal values of two tokens. These liquidity providers earn a share of the trading fees generated by transactions within the pool. The pricing of tokens is determined by the ratio of assets in the pool, which adjusts dynamically with each trade. This allows users to trade with minimal slippage compared to traditional order book exchanges. Liquidity pools can also be subject to impermanent loss, where providers may face losses compared to holding the tokens outside the pool if the price diverges significantly.
